Results: Gian van Veen 3-1 Alan Soutar, Nathan Aspinall 3-0 Leonard Gates, Luke Humphries 3-0 Paul Lim, Charlie Manby 3-0 Adam Sevada
Dutch 10th seed Van Veen averages 108.28 in victory over Scotland's Soutar
2024 world champion Humphries drops just one leg in convincing victory against 71-year-old Lim
